8-K: Entergy Enters Into Share Forward Transactions and Underwriting Agreement

Sentiment:

Material Definitive Agreement


Entergy Corporation has entered into forward sale agreements and an underwriting agreement relating to the sale of its common stock.

Capital raiseEntergy entered into forward sale agreements with several financial institutions relating to an aggregate of 15,568,863 shares of its common stock.The company also entered into an underwriting agreement related to the public offering and sale of an aggregate of 15,568,863 shares of Common Stock.

Summary

  • Entergy Corporation entered into forward sale agreements with Morgan Stanley, Bank of America, JPMorgan Chase, and Mizuho Markets Americas for an aggregate of 15,568,863 shares of its common stock on March 17, 2025.
  • The company also entered into an underwriting agreement with Morgan Stanley, BofA Securities, J.P. Morgan Securities, and Mizuho Securities USA LLC.
  • The forward sale price is initially set at $81.87175 per share and is subject to daily adjustments based on the overnight bank funding rate less a spread of 0.75%.
  • The agreements allow Entergy to elect physical settlement, net share settlement, or cash settlement.
  • In certain circumstances, the Forward Purchasers have the right to accelerate the Forward Sale Agreement and require Entergy to physically settle its Forward Sale Agreement on a date specified by such Forward Purchaser.

Negatives

  • Physical or net share settlement could result in dilution to Entergy's earnings per share.
  • If the overnight bank funding rate is less than the spread, the interest rate factor will result in a daily reduction of the forward sale price.

Risks

  • Forward Purchasers have the right to accelerate the Forward Sale Agreement under certain circumstances, potentially requiring Entergy to settle earlier than anticipated.
  • Market fluctuations could impact the settlement amounts under cash or net share settlement.
  • The company's inability to borrow shares at an acceptable rate could trigger acceleration events.

Key Dates

DateDescription
March 17, 2025Entergy entered into forward sale agreements and the underwriting agreement.
March 19, 2025Closing date of the offering of common stock.
September 30, 2026Maturity date for the forward sale agreements.
